Watch activist Yogita Bhayana’s petition for time dedicated to women’s issues in Parliament

‘Every day, we witness a rise in the number of cases of violence against women...Here is the chance to do our bit.’

Scroll Staff
Nov 25, 2020 · 03:07 pm

25 November is the International Day to End Violence against Women and @yogitabhayana is urging the government to designate atleast two days in parliament to only discuss 'women's issues'. | @nitin_gadkari #GenerationEquality #OrangeTheWorld pic.twitter.com/lLnbwnet8m
